Chittorgarh Fort, Rajasthan_022

Perched on a vast hilltop in Chittorgarh, the majestic Chittorgarh Fort stands as one of India’s most powerful symbols of valor and sacrifice. Spread across nearly 700 acres, it served as the historic capital of the Sisodia Rajputs of Mewar and has witnessed some of the fiercest battles in Indian history. Believed to have origins in the 7th century, the fort evolved over time into a formidable stronghold, protected by massive stone walls, seven grand gateways, and an intricate system of water reservoirs that sustained life during long sieges.

Inside the fort lies a rich tapestry of history, architecture, and legend. The towering Vijay Stambh rises as a tribute to victory and pride, while the elegant Padmini Palace echoes stories of honor and intrigue. The fort is also closely associated with Rani Padmini and the heroic tales of jauhar, as well as the spiritual legacy of Meera Bai. Walking through its expansive grounds, one feels a deep connection to its past, where every stone carries echoes of courage, devotion, and an unyielding spirit that continues to define its identity.

Statue of Saman Kunan

February 27, 2026 - Statue of Saman Kunan who died during the rescue operation at Tham Luang Cave (located in Doi Nang Nom Mountain Range (Mountain of the Sleeping Lady). The cave was where the Wild Boar Soccer team were trapped on June 23, 2018 due to a flood. They were eventually rescued after two weeks.
